0

这是一个新手问题。我正在用 Java 做一些试验,我偶然发现了一个应该调用空对话框的方法。

但是,该方法在签名中有一个 Dialog 参数,我不知道如何使用。它看起来像这样:

public TestDialog(GraphicsConfiguration gc,
                     int x, int y,
                     Dialog dialog)
{
    super(dialog, getMsg("dialog.title"), true, gc);
    initDialog(x, y);
}

我从 javadocs 中看到它应该代表父窗口,但是我将如何准确调用此方法以及我需要作为 Dialog 参数传递什么?我用谷歌搜索过,但找不到太多;请耐心等待,我刚开始使用这种语言:)

编辑

我应该指出,我了解 Dialog 参数的作用,它允许该方法从调用对话框中检索信息(在此示例中,它应该检索文本字符串);我只是不知道怎么称呼它。

4

1 回答 1

1

对话框在构建时必须将一个框架或另一个对话框定义为其所有者。所以在某些时候,你会有一个对话框,其中有一个框架作为它的父级。

Dialog 类具有两个构造函数,以 Dialog 或 Frame 作为父级。

于 2012-10-02T09:01:46.483 回答